Group 1 - The event "Warmth for Veterans: Protecting Health" was held to commemorate the 80th anniversary of the victory in the Chinese People's War of Resistance Against Japanese Aggression and the World Anti-Fascist War, showcasing social care for veterans [1][2] - A total of 1,750 hearing aids equipped with Tencent's AI technology, 5,000 eye surgeries supported by the Eye Care Charity Foundation, 1,810 nutritional dairy products from Yili, and 1,041 care packages were donated, focusing on veterans' hearing, vision, and nutrition needs [1][2] - The establishment of the "Sustainable Social Value Ecosystem" by Yili, Tencent, Lenovo, and other organizations aims to fulfill social responsibilities and protect veterans, marking a new starting point for expressing respect and care [2][3] Group 2 - The Eye Care Hospital Group plans to continue the "Warmth for Veterans: Protecting Vision" project, providing comprehensive eye health services for veterans through a full-service mechanism [3] - The event included home visits to veterans, where participants delivered care packages and listened to their heroic stories, enhancing the quality of life for these veterans [3] - The "Sustainable Social Value Ecosystem" members will continue to collaborate, driving social value innovation and integrating commercial and social values to create shared benefits for veterans [3]

Group 1 - Meituan's Xiaoxiang Supermarket has officially launched its overseas version, Keemart, in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, with plans for significant recruitment in procurement and operations [4][11] - Walmart plans to lay off approximately 1,500 employees as part of its restructuring efforts to reduce costs, with a total workforce of about 2.1 million globally [5][12] - Three squirrels have announced their entry into offline retail with the launch of a full-category lifestyle store and a "Yifenli" convenience store, targeting community family consumption [6][14] Group 2 - The "Yifenli" convenience store operates on a light asset franchise model, with an investment of about 200,000 to 250,000 yuan per store, and aims to open over 500 stores by the end of the year [7][14] - Xiaoguan Tea has launched a new line of sugar-free bottled teas, with plans to expand its retail presence from 2,105 to 5,000 stores by 2025 [16] - The Sam's Club store in Tianjin's Dongli District is set to open in 2026, covering an area of approximately 25,000 square meters, making it the largest in North China [17] Group 3 - The "Global Brand China Online Top 500" list has been released, highlighting the strong purchasing power of Chinese consumers [18] - Tencent, along with Yili and Lenovo, has initiated a "Sustainable Social Value Ecosystem" to promote sustainable practices and social value creation [21] - JD.com has launched a new service for purchasing medicinal products, allowing users to customize their orders with options for processing and delivery [22][23] Group 4 - Yonghui Supermarket has completed the upgrade of its Tongzhou Wanda store, marking its first self-adjusted store in the urban sub-center [25] - Meituan is actively recruiting partners for its lower-tier market initiatives in universities, aiming to expand its presence in the campus market [27] - Ele.me has launched a national subsidy campaign in Shanghai and Hangzhou, with over 100 brand stores participating [28] Group 5 - Taobao's "Global Free Shipping Plan" has been expanded to 12 countries and regions, including Kazakhstan and Mongolia, for the 618 shopping festival [29] - JD.com has partnered with Beijing Postal Service to provide support stations for delivery riders, enhancing their working conditions [30] - Cainiao has upgraded its local express delivery network in Spain and Portugal, expanding its service coverage [31] Group 6 - The national average spending on express delivery is projected to be 996.5 yuan per person in 2024, with a total revenue of 1.4 trillion yuan for the express delivery industry [32] - McDonald's China plans to recruit approximately 15,000 positions as part of its digital transformation strategy [33] - Alibaba has invested 1.8 billion yuan in Meitu through a convertible bond agreement, aiming to strengthen business collaboration [34]
